Mumbai local trains: Delays reported due to rains, 'bunching of trains'. Check latest updates here

In an update, the Sr DOM Coaching, Mumbai-CR, stated, "We sincerely apologize for the inconvenience caused by the delay in our local trains in Mumbai. We understand the frustration and inconvenience this may have caused to your travel plans. The delay is due to the bunching of trains, along with some express trains sharing the tracks."
Western Railways reported deploying high-power pumps in certain areas to clear water from the tracks. A tweet earlier today mentioned that trains on the Virar-Dahanu section are running 20-25 minutes late, while those on the Harbour Line are operating normally.
Heavy rains lash Thane and Palghar district
Heavy rains have battered Maharashtra's Thane and neighboring Palghar districts overnight, leading authorities to issue a 'red alert' for Palghar on Thursday morning, predicting very heavy showers, according to officials. The flooding of the Surya river in Palghar submerged a bridge in Manor, affecting movement between Wada and Manor, as stated by district disaster management cell chief Vivekanand Kadam.
